Love & My Little Brother

If you know me, you know that I consider my little brother one of my best friends. I sometimes choose to spend time hanging out with him over people my own age. There is something about him and the way he loves others that is so admirable. He turned 12 this past week and with every birthday, my heart breaks more and more at the idea of him being my not so little brother. There are so many reasons I love him but here are just a few:

1.He makes me laugh.

Yes, I find myself laughing at him more than I do other people. He knows just when to say something and makes everyone around him laugh.

2.He is himself.

He does not care what others think of him.

3.He gives the best hugs.

I get teary at the idea that one day he will be “too cool” to hug his big sister.

4.He is always willing to watch movies and eat candy with me.

He even watches Hallmark movies with me (that’s love.)

5.He is my biggest fan.

He is always cheering me on in anything that I choose to do.

6.He is the definition of unconditional love.

I mess up and I am no perfect sister. But, he gives me grace and loves me through whatever it may be, even when I don’t deserve it.

7.He is always willing to be my partner in crime.

Whether it is pulling a prank on our parents or going on an adventure, he is there.

Taylor Swifts’ song “Never Grow Up” comes to mind when I think about my little brother and the idea that he is growing up into a little man. I can’t stop it but I can hope and pray he holds on to all the things he has become in the last 12 years. It is such a blessing to be his sister and to have him as a forever friend.
